my girlfriend thought this would be something she would like and i'm more than willing to give it a go for her. if anyone would like to add some suggestions to this i would love to hear them!

8 lbs american two row
8 oz crystal malt 10
8 oz honey malt
8 oz lactose
.5 oz cascades @60
.25 oz cascades @30
.25 cascades @flameout
one split vanilla bean with juice and zest of three naval oranges after primary fermentation stops
let sit for the remainder of a month and then bottle
og ~1.059
fg ~1.015

the biggest thing that i'm worried about is whether there is enough lactose for some sweetness to show up even with the low ibu count.
 
kinda sounds cheezy, but I've Tried a wheat beer that had Toriani Brand vanilla and Orange syrups added to it (small amount and used Potassium Sorbate to stop any more fermentation) It was Great for a GF beer! and I didnt mind it as well.
My GF drank the majority of it and wants me to brew my own batch, ....just a thought.
